Unicorn hunters were a couple selecting a bisexual lady (sometimes a man), unicorn, to participate their own relationship. Unicorn hunting can be done fairly but people fresh to polyamory usually are selfish, insensitive, and unjust. They frequently expect the fresh addition with their link to continually be runner-up, to fix her commitment, and to fall for each of all of them in one speed.
